So, I decided to make an EDH deck that focused on the Morph mechanic. Unfortunately, Wizards hasn't made a multicolor set featuring Morph (Come on, a :symu::symg: Morph set would be pretty sweet! Just give it a General!), so the obvious, and only choice, is Ixidor. The story behind this guy is insane, as he was as well. If only poor Nivea had a card we could use (Ixidor crafted Akroma in her image, but she isn't exactly on-color :-/).
But back to Ixidor: He's playable in a few different ways, including Control (Pickles combo, permission), Aggro (Face-down to shroud their identities, in addition to all the "If power < 2: unblockable" cards), or some mix in between both.

Pretty straightforward abilities, overall. A few things to bounce my creatures in addition to theirs.
Super Secret Tech: Face-down cards don't have a color. Inundate, I'm looking at you.
A few cards help flip over my cretures either way, and cheating the Djinn and Dragon into play is fun, especially early-on, or as a defensive measure.
Chain of Vapor: Added. Features Nivea, Ixidor's deceased lover, and is usable by the deck to remove a threat temporarily, or return a couple morphers back home.

Why Minamo? Your only Legendary creatures do not have tap effects, and neither of them are particularly effective as beaters. Similarly, Riptide Laboratory has less of an effect for you (although it does allow you to reuse certain Morphs, not many of them are Wizards). If you are running the Laboratory to bounce Ixidor or Teferi, might I sugest putting in Erratic Portal over one of the less efficient Morphs? Also, Desert is hideously bad in EDH.

This deck I have not played much with, yet. With finals next week and such, I'll only have a few games here and there for testing. Once I weed out certain morphers as not good, or underwhelming, I will certainly look to replace them, most likely with Wizards such as Venser.
Greaves helps protect Ixidor, Ixidron, or Nameless One, and Whispersilk Cloak is to help end the game. Whether or not they are actually necessary is questionable, but as I said, I haven't tested it much yet, so I want to play safe. Ixidor pumps everyone up, and unblockable on some of these guys can hurt pretty bad, such as on Nameless One and Ixidron.
4 Counterspells and Counterbalance seemed enough to me, but again, it'll adjust as I get more testing. In fact, Dream Leash is likely to get dropped for good ol' Counterspell.
